Meryl Streep, Anne Hathaway, Emily Blunt, and Stanley Tucci are all back to this sequel to the 2008 smash hit The Devil Wears Prada, and that’s really all you need to know. Oh, alright, here’s a little more detail: Andy Sachs (Hathaway) returns to Runway as the Features Editor in order to help guide the magazine through the trials and tribulations of new media and scandal. Miranda Priestly (Streep) is her iconic, beastly self, and Nigel Kipling (Tucci) is his iconic, sweet self, and all three of them need help from Emily Charlton (Blunt) who is now an executive at Dior. Expect more snappy dialogue, Priestly behaving badly, and some really heartfelt moments (David Frankel and Aline Brosh McKenna return as director and writer).
